Installation Location
###HOME > Chapter 2 Important Safety Instructions > Installation
Location###
The performance of this scanner is affected by the environment in
which it is installed. Make sure that the location where the scanner is
installed meets the following environmental requirements.
Provide adequate space around the scanner for operation,
maintenance, and ventilation.
When scanning documents using the straight path, provide adequate
space in front of the scanner for scanned document output.
Avoid installing the machine in direct sunlight. If this is unavoidable,
use curtains to shade the scanner.
Avoid locations where a considerable amount of dust accumulates.
Avoid warm or humid locations, such as in the vicinity of a water
faucet, water heater, or humidifier. Avoid locations where ammonia
gas is emitted. Avoid locations near volatile or flammable materials,
such as alcohol or paint thinner.
Avoid locations that are subject to vibration.
Avoid exposing the scanner to rapid changes in temperature. If the
room in which the scanner is installed is cold but rapidly heated,
water droplets (condensation) may form inside the scanner. This may
result in a noticeable degradation in scanning quality. The following
conditions are recommended for optimal scanning quality:
Room temperature: 10°C to 32.5°C (50°F to 90.5°F)
